Patroni monitoring with Netdata

Patroni Monitoring

What Is Patroni?

Patroni is an open-source high-availability solution for PostgreSQL databases, providing automatic failover and reliable replication solutions. It is designed to be easy to configure and highly reliable, making it a popular choice for database administrators who require robust failover management.

Monitoring Patroni With Netdata

Monitoring Patroni with Netdata gives users real-time insights into their Patroni clusters. By utilizing an openmetrics (Prometheus) exporter like Patroni Exporter, Netdata can seamlessly ingest metrics from any Prometheus exporter, allowing for automated dashboards, alerts, and more—all without the need for a Prometheus server or Grafana setup. This approach ensures that you have everything you need to monitor Patroni efficiently with minimal setup.

Why Is Patroni Monitoring Important?

Real-time monitoring of Patroni is crucial as it allows you to understand and react to situations that might affect database performance and availability. Continuous oversight of your Patroni deployment helps ensure that you can preemptively address issues such as failovers and replication lags, which could potentially lead to data loss or downtime if left unchecked.

What Are The Benefits Of Using Patroni Monitoring Tools?

Using Patroni monitoring tools like Netdata, you can achieve unparalleled visibility into your infrastructure’s health and performance metrics. This enables quicker response times to potential issues, ensuring continuous service availability and optimization of resource utilization. Leveraging Netdata for monitoring Patroni means a streamlined, user-friendly interface with advanced alerting capabilities, all embedded in a cloud-first, efficient platform.

Sign Up To Netdata today for free to start monitoring your Patroni environment.

FAQs

What Is Patroni Monitoring?

Patroni Monitoring involves overseeing and analyzing the health, performance, and availability of Patroni managed PostgreSQL clusters. It ensures databases are running smoothly, and any issues are promptly addressed.

Why Is Patroni Monitoring Important?

It is essential to monitor Patroni to maintain high availability, ensure data integrity, and optimize performance. Monitoring helps in forecasting resource needs and detecting anomalies early.

What Does A Patroni Monitor Do?

A Patroni monitor tracks various metrics related to database performance, such as replication status, failover events, and node health, providing alerts and visualizations for efficient database management.

How Can I Monitor Patroni In Real Time?

You can monitor Patroni in real-time using Netdata, which provides a streamlined and efficient monitoring solution without the need for extensive setups like Prometheus servers or Grafana dashboards. With Netdata, you receive comprehensive insights with minimal configuration effort.

Check out the Live Demo to see Netdata in action.

The observability platform companies need to succeed

Sign up for free

Want a personalised demo of Netdata for your use case?

Book a Demo